- Jasprit Bumrah delivered a 14th five-wicket haul during the first Test against England at Headingley on June 20-23, 2025, helping India take a narrow lead.
- Bumrah faced repeated doubts about his longevity, with critics saying his career and fitness would end soon, but he remains resolute and near ten years into international cricket.
- Despite inconsistent support from teammates and constant media speculation driven by clickbait, Bumrah focused on his own beliefs and preparation, refusing to be influenced by external opinions.
- Bumrah said, "Let them say, I will do my own work," and emphasized, "What matters to me is who I am and what I believe in—that should dictate how I go about things."
- This performance and mindset underscore Bumrah's perseverance and tactical insight, suggesting he intends to keep playing as long as fate allows, despite injury risks and critical scrutiny.
